Global Market Trends of Corrugated Nails: Rising Demand in Furniture and Packaging Sectors

In recent years, the global market for corrugated nails has experienced steady growth, driven by the expansion of the furniture, construction, and packaging industries. Corrugated nails, known for their superior holding power and resistance to splitting wood, are increasingly being adopted in both developed and emerging markets as a cost-effective and reliable solution for wood-to-wood jointing.

Rising Demand from Furniture Manufacturing

The surge in global furniture demand—especially flat-pack and modular furniture—has significantly increased the usage of corrugated fasteners. Countries such as China, Vietnam, Poland, and Mexico, which are major exporters of wooden furniture, rely heavily on high-speed, cost-efficient joining solutions. Corrugated nails provide a clean, quick, and secure fastening method for structural components like frames, drawer backs, and seat panels.

Notably, manufacturers are favoring pneumatic corrugated nailers that enhance assembly speed and reduce labor costs. This trend has led to higher demand not only for the nails themselves but also for compatible fastening tools.

Packaging and Light Construction Uses Expand

Wooden crates, pallets, and custom shipping boxes also utilize corrugated nails for frame reinforcement and cross-joint support. With the growth of e-commerce, cold chain logistics, and global trade, the demand for wooden packaging is on the rise—especially in sectors like electronics, chemicals, and food exports. Corrugated nails’ ability to hold under vibration and moisture conditions makes them ideal for such packaging applications.

In light construction and renovation, these fasteners are increasingly used in cabinetry, framing, and interior woodwork where traditional nails might cause wood to crack.

Material Innovations and Product Diversification

To adapt to global environmental standards and performance requirements, corrugated nails are now produced in various finishes, including:

Galvanized corrugated nails for outdoor and moisture-prone environments
Stainless steel corrugated fasteners for high-end or coastal use
Black oxide finishes for visual contrast in certain wood types

Market Challenges and Opportunities

While the corrugated nail market is growing, it faces challenges such as:

Rising steel prices
Increased competition from alternative fasteners like staples or adhesives
Logistics disruptions due to global port congestion

However, these are balanced by opportunities in automation, tool innovation, and new demand from regions like Southeast Asia, Africa, and Eastern Europe.
